How they compare

Bolivia, Plurinational State of currently reports 3.0% against 2.2% in Kenya, a difference of 0.8%.

That makes Bolivia, Plurinational State of's figure about 1.4 times Kenya's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 5 shared years of data; in 2011 it was Kenya ahead.

Bolivia, Plurinational State of ranks 59th and Kenya ranks 61st of 66 countries.

Bolivia, Plurinational State of has averaged higher in every one of the 1 decades both report.
